The Zips rushed for 9 feet (3 yards), net, on Saturday in the 21-0 shutout loss to Buffalo, the Bulls only road win of the season. Right now Akron is historically bad in football, as we have lost 12 games in a row, a losing streak which is officially the worst such streak in the 65-year history of Akron Football, besting the 11-game tabs of 1950-51, 2010, and 2012 The University has a new President who has only started his job in the last month. Athletics issues are not on his top 10 list, as Trustees have told him we are on the right path. The Head Football Coach is in year one of a new contract and is not going anywhere anytime soon. Trustees love him and his supposed "academic approach" to D1 football. The Athletic Director is in the next to last year of his contract, and is not likely going anywhere because the President has bigger issues to tackle than a bad football team, which unfortunately, is not a big deal here as we have been bad for so long that no one really cares. Same goes for the staff under him. The 2019 season has 5 games left, 2 of which are at home. Less than 2,000 people will actually be in the stands for these Tuesday night games. The AD will announce a made up paid number, as they announced 16,909 on Saturday which is a completely made up figure. No one cares about this.
